Early morning earthquake rattles Western Washington awake, seismologists say

A 2.9-magnitude earthquake jolted Western Washington awake Thursday, Aug. 21, the U.S. Geological Survey reported.

The 5.7-mile deep quake hit less than a mile from Mount Vernon at 1:01 a.m., according to the USGS.

More than 130 people reported feeling it from as far away as Seattle and Bellingham…
